Formula Used

Daily calorie target = Estimated maintenance calories + Selected calorie surplus

How the formula is applied

The calculator applies the selected body, age, activity and goal assumptions to a standard planning equation. Actual needs vary with health status, climate, training, medication, food measurement and changes in body weight or activity.
